New baseplate system simplifies signage installation across multi-storey and built-up parking facilities
Sign Trade Supplies has introduced a new bolt-down sign post kit, designed and distributed to meet the practical challenges of installing signage in car parks and other environments where digging is not possible.
Developed specifically for concrete and reinforced surfaces, the system provides a permanent, secure alternative to traditional post foundations. It is well suited to multi-storey and basement car parks, transport hubs and dense urban sites where excavation is restricted or would risk damaging structural slabs.
The bolt-down kit enables clear wayfinding, safety and information signage to be installed without cutting into decks or disrupting operations. It is built around a four-bolt round baseplate that provides a stable fixing point for post-and-panel signage, while maintaining a clean and professional finish.
Each kit is supplied as a complete solution, including a high-strength aluminium post, a 300mm baseplate, high-tensile bolts and an aluminium cap. Installation is straightforward and can be completed on site using an 8mm Allen key and a PZ2 screwdriver.
Garrick Dartnell, Head of Marketing at Sign Trade Supplies, says: “Car parks are one of the most common environments where digging simply is not an option. This kit has been designed to give sign-makers, installers and facilities teams a reliable, professional solution that can be fixed directly to the surface without compromising the structure below.”
The four-bolt system has been independently strength tested and is 2.5 times stronger than a welded aluminium baseplate. Manufactured from 6005A high-strength aluminium alloy, it offers long-term corrosion resistance and durability in exposed parking environments. The weld-free design also avoids visible weld lines, helping signage remain neat and consistent across a site.
Available in a neutral grey powder-coated finish, with post heights ranging from 1000mm to 3000mm, the kit supports a wide range of car park applications. These include directional signage, bay identification, pedestrian guidance and safety notices.
From an operational perspective, the system is designed to reduce disruption and lead times. Its non-welded construction makes it easier to transport and handle, while the ready-to-assemble format removes the need for fabrication. It also offers a lower-cost alternative to traditional welded baseplates, without compromising strength or performance.
